About Shawn
Raised in Long Island, NY, Shawn came to faith in college. Valoreena, who would become his wife, helped lead him to faith. He led campus ministry, youth ministry and worship teams. After graduating from Farmingdale State University (B.A.-Aviation Administration), they moved to Springfield, MO. Shawn earned an MDiv. from AGTS and served in various ministries, including a Messianic congregation. There they had two children, Annabelle and David. Shawn’s involvement with Messianic Judaism sparked controversy within his Jewish family. They decided to hire an anti-missionary to de-program Shawn and bring him back to normative Judaism. After about a dozen debates with the anti-missionary, Shawn and his family planted a Messianic community in Southern California. Shawn earned a DMin. in Messianic Jewish Studies from The King’s University. In 2014, Shawn became the director of education and worship leader at Baruch HaShem Messianic Synagogue. He was later ordained as a rabbi and elder.
